Appsecure logo

CVE-2024-50264: High Vulnerability in Linux Kernel

A high-severity vulnerability has been identified in the Linux kernel related to a dangling pointer in loopback communication. Immediate action is required to mitigate risks associated with this issue.

HIGHCVSS 7.8 · Published November 19, 2024

Not a customer? See how AppSecure simulates real world attacks to protect your infrastructure.

Speak to Experts

In the Linux kernel, a high-severity vulnerability has been identified that allows for a Use-After-Free condition. This vulnerability allows a dangling pointer to be created in the communication process. Specifically, during loopback communication, the variable vsk->trans can be left uninitialized, leading to potential exploitation.

With a CVSS score of 7.8, this vulnerability is classified as high severity. The risk to organizations includes potential unauthorized access and system instability. It is crucial for defenders to prioritize mitigation strategies to address this issue, as failure to do so could result in significant operational disruptions.

Currently, there are no known exploits for this vulnerability, but the exploitability rating is considered high due to the nature of the vulnerability. Organizations should prioritize patching immediately to prevent potential exploitation.

This vulnerability was officially published on November 19, 2024, and the Linux community has released a patch addressing the issue. It is essential for organizations utilizing Linux systems to remain vigilant and ensure that they apply the necessary updates.

As the threat landscape continues to evolve, organizations must remain proactive in identifying and addressing vulnerabilities within their systems.

Vulnerability Details

The vulnerability identified as CVE-2024-50264 pertains to the Linux kernel, specifically within the vsock/virtio component. The issue arises from the initialization of a dangling pointer in the variable vsk->trans, which can lead to serious memory management errors.

According to the CVSS v3.1 scoring, this vulnerability has a score of 7.8, indicating a high severity level. The vulnerability is classified under CWE-416, which relates to Use-After-Free conditions. The attack vector is local, meaning that an attacker must have access to the local system to exploit this vulnerability.

The Linux kernel versions affected include 4.8 through 4.19.324, as well as various versions from 4.20 to 6.12-rc6. The vulnerability has been resolved by ensuring that vsk->trans is initialized to NULL, thereby preventing the potential for a Use-After-Free condition.

Technical Analysis

The root cause of this vulnerability lies in improper initialization of the vsk->trans variable, which is crucial for loopback communication. During this process, if the variable is not properly initialized, it can lead to a dangling pointer scenario where the memory allocated for an object has been freed but is still referenced by the pointer.

The attack vector for this vulnerability is local, requiring the attacker to have access to the system. The attack complexity is low, and the privileges required are also low, making it easier for potential attackers to exploit this vulnerability. User interaction is not required, which increases the risk of exploitation.

The impact of this vulnerability is significant, with potential high confidentiality, integrity, and availability impacts. Organizations should be aware of the serious consequences that a successful exploitation may entail.

Risk & Impact Analysis

The real-world risk associated with this vulnerability is substantial. Attackers may leverage the Use-After-Free condition to execute arbitrary code or crash the system, potentially leading to a complete system compromise.

Organizations utilizing affected versions of the Linux kernel must address this vulnerability immediately. The urgency for patching is high, given the severity of the vulnerability and the potential for exploitation. Organizations should assess their current deployments and prioritize systems that are at higher risk.

The blast radius of this vulnerability can be extensive, especially in environments where the Linux kernel is utilized for critical applications. Organizations should consider the potential impact across their infrastructure and take necessary steps to mitigate risks.

Signal

Status

Known Exploit

No

Public PoC

No

Actively Exploited

No

Ransomware Use

No

Affected Versions

The vulnerability affects all versions of the Linux kernel prior to the vendor patch, specifically versions 4.8 to 4.19.324, 4.20 to 5.4.286, 5.5 to 5.10.230, 5.11 to 5.15.172, 5.16 to 6.1.117, 6.2 to 6.6.61, and 6.7 to 6.11.8, as well as release candidates for version 6.12.

Mitigation & Remediation

To mitigate this vulnerability, organizations should upgrade to the latest version of the Linux kernel as soon as possible. The specific patches addressing this issue must be applied without delay.

In addition to patching, organizations may consider implementing configuration hardening and network controls to further reduce risk. Continuous security testing should also be conducted to ensure that similar vulnerabilities are identified and addressed proactively.

For further guidance on effective security practices, organizations can refer to our continuous security testing services.

Detection Guidance

Organizations should monitor logs for any behavior anomalies that could indicate attempts to exploit this vulnerability. Key indicators include abnormal memory access patterns and unexpected application crashes.

Network signatures should be established to detect any unusual communication patterns that may suggest exploitation attempts.

AppSecure Threat Intelligence Insight

The long-term significance of CVE-2024-50264 reflects the ongoing challenges in memory management within the Linux kernel. This vulnerability serves as a reminder for security teams to maintain vigilant patch management and proactive security testing.

As vulnerabilities evolve, organizations must adapt their security practices to address emerging threats. This incident highlights the importance of continuous learning and adaptation in defensive security.

For further insights into security best practices, organizations can refer to our article on penetration testing methodology and our approach to vulnerability management programs to enhance their security posture.

Lastly, organizations should remain informed about the latest updates in security threats through our dedicated blog on vulnerability exposure trends to stay ahead of potential risks.

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

Latest CVEs. Recently published vulnerabilities from the NVD database.

View all vulnerabilities
CVE IDSeverity
CVE-2025-65418HIGH
CVE-2025-65417MEDIUM
CVE-2025-65416MEDIUM
CVE-2025-65415MEDIUM
CVE-2025-61314HIGH

Protect Your Business with Hacker-Focused Approach.